Journey into Mystery #106

Jul 1964 · Marvel · 0.12 USD
“The Thunder God Strikes Back!”

In "The Thunder God Strikes Back!", Thor—disguised as Dr. Blake—navigates a web of deception as he outwits foes and reclaims his stolen cane, only to face a deeper betrayal that leaves him isolated. Written by Stan Lee and brought to life with dynamic energy by Jack Kirby, Chic Stone, and Stan Goldberg, this 1964 issue delivers a tense, character-driven clash of wits and might. The cover by Jack Kirby and Chic Stone captures the moment’s intensity, setting the stage for a story where loyalty is tested and the line between hero and impostor blurs.

Full plot ⚠ may contain spoilers

▸ Reveal full plot — may contain spoilers

Thor evades the villains and transforms back into Dr. Blake, then pretends to betray Thor in order to get his cane back. He becomes Thor and defeats the Cobra easily, though Hyde escapes by becoming Calvin Zabo and slipping away. Hyde attacks Thor later, but is defeated. When Blake returns to the office he discovers that Jane hates him because of his seeming betrayal of Thor.
